Indirect laryngoscopy: First, pay attention to the overall appearance of the larynx, including the shape, color, surface condition and glottal movement of each part. In addition to confirming whether the vocal cords are diseased, the adjacent tissues, especially the false vocal cords and pyriform sinus, should be carefully observed. 2. Direct laryngoscopy: When the throat is overly sensitive or the glottis is not clearly exposed during indirect laryngoscopy, this method or the suspended direct laryngoscopy method can be used for examination. 3. Fiberoptic laryngoscope examination: For patients with hoarseness who have difficulty opening their mouths and cannot undergo oropharyngeal examination or who are unsatisfied with the oropharyngeal examination, a fiberoptic laryngoscope can be used to examine the throat through the nasal cavity. 4. Laryngeal function examination: The pronunciation function of the larynx is very complex, and there are many ways to check the function of the larynx. Such as laryngeal dynamic endoscopy, high-speed photography and video recording of the larynx, laryngeal electromyography, glottomography, and spectrum analysis, which are of great value in examining the anatomy of the larynx, laryngeal muscle function and functional abnormalities, as well as early detection of lesions. 5. Laryngeal X-ray examination: Laryngeal X-ray plain films, tomographic films, laryngeal angiography and CT examination can be used. They are very valuable for the diagnosis of laryngeal foreign bodies, laryngeal stenosis, and cartilage fractures after laryngeal trauma. If necessary, MRI can help observe the invasion range of laryngeal tumors. treat Different treatments can be used for different diseases and different causes: inflammatory diseases are mainly treated with anti-inflammatory methods, combined with hormones, and local treatments include nebulization inhalation, blockade therapy, physical therapy, Chinese medicine, etc. Benign tumors are planned to be removed surgically, and malignant tumors can be treated with a combination of chemotherapy, radiotherapy, and surgery. Patients with damaged laryngeal motor nerves can choose laryngeal stent surgery and laryngeal neuromuscular surgery in addition to treating the primary lesions. Those with hysterical aphonia can use suggestive therapy and psychotherapy. Daily care 1. When hoarseness is detected, ask the patient to speak less to allow the vocal cords to rest. 2. Strengthen oral care, keep local moisture, give nebulizer inhalation, oral B vitamins and hormone treatment to reduce edema, nourish nerves and promote recovery. |
